// Encrypt secures and authenticates its input using the public key
// using ECDHE with AES-128-CBC-HMAC-SHA1.
func Encrypt(pub *ecdsa.PublicKey, in []byte) (out []byte, err error) {
	ephemeral, err := ecdsa.GenerateKey(Curve(), rand.Reader)
	if err != nil {
		return
	}
	x, _ := pub.Curve.ScalarMult(pub.X, pub.Y, ephemeral.D.Bytes())
	if x == nil {
		return nil, errors.New("Failed to generate encryption key")
	}
	shared := sha256.Sum256(x.Bytes())
	iv, err := symcrypt.MakeRandom(16)
	if err != nil {
		return
	}

	paddedIn := padding.AddPadding(in)
	ct, err := symcrypt.EncryptCBC(paddedIn, iv, shared[:16])
	if err != nil {
		return
	}

	ephPub := elliptic.Marshal(pub.Curve, ephemeral.PublicKey.X, ephemeral.PublicKey.Y)
	out = make([]byte, 1+len(ephPub)+16)
	out[0] = byte(len(ephPub))
	copy(out[1:], ephPub)
	copy(out[1+len(ephPub):], iv)
	out = append(out, ct...)

	h := hmac.New(sha1.New, shared[16:])
	h.Write(iv)
	h.Write(ct)
	out = h.Sum(out)
	return
}

func (ka *ecdheRSAKeyAgreement) generateServerKeyExchange(config *Config, cert *Certificate, clientHello *clientHelloMsg, hello *serverHelloMsg) (*serverKeyExchangeMsg, error) {
	var curveid uint16

Curve:
	for _, c := range clientHello.supportedCurves {
		switch c {
		case curveP256:
			ka.curve = elliptic.P256()
			curveid = c
			break Curve
		case curveP384:
			ka.curve = elliptic.P384()
			curveid = c
			break Curve
		case curveP521:
			ka.curve = elliptic.P521()
			curveid = c
			break Curve
		}
	}

	if curveid == 0 {
		return nil, errors.New("tls: no supported elliptic curves offered")
	}

	var x, y *big.Int
	var err error
	ka.privateKey, x, y, err = elliptic.GenerateKey(ka.curve, config.rand())
	if err != nil {
		return nil, err
	}
	ecdhePublic := elliptic.Marshal(ka.curve, x, y)

	// http://tools.ietf.org/html/rfc4492#section-5.4
	serverECDHParams := make([]byte, 1+2+1+len(ecdhePublic))
	serverECDHParams[0] = 3 // named curve
	serverECDHParams[1] = byte(curveid >> 8)
	serverECDHParams[2] = byte(curveid)
	serverECDHParams[3] = byte(len(ecdhePublic))
	copy(serverECDHParams[4:], ecdhePublic)

	md5sha1 := md5SHA1Hash(clientHello.random, hello.random, serverECDHParams)
	sig, err := rsa.SignPKCS1v15(config.rand(), cert.PrivateKey.(*rsa.PrivateKey), crypto.MD5SHA1, md5sha1)
	if err != nil {
		return nil, errors.New("failed to sign ECDHE parameters: " + err.Error())
	}

	skx := new(serverKeyExchangeMsg)
	skx.key = make([]byte, len(serverECDHParams)+2+len(sig))
	copy(skx.key, serverECDHParams)
	k := skx.key[len(serverECDHParams):]
	k[0] = byte(len(sig) >> 8)
	k[1] = byte(len(sig))
	copy(k[2:], sig)

	return skx, nil
}

func eciesEncrypt(rand io.Reader, pub *ecdsa.PublicKey, s1, s2 []byte, plain []byte) ([]byte, error) {
	params := pub.Curve

	// Select an ephemeral elliptic curve key pair associated with
	// elliptic curve domain parameters params
	priv, Rx, Ry, err := elliptic.GenerateKey(pub.Curve, rand)
	//fmt.Printf("Rx %s\n", utils.EncodeBase64(Rx.Bytes()))
	//fmt.Printf("Ry %s\n", utils.EncodeBase64(Ry.Bytes()))

	// Convert R=(Rx,Ry) to an octed string R bar
	// This is uncompressed
	Rb := elliptic.Marshal(pub.Curve, Rx, Ry)

	// Derive a shared secret field element z from the ephemeral secret key k
	// and convert z to an octet string Z
	z, _ := params.ScalarMult(pub.X, pub.Y, priv)
	Z := z.Bytes()
	//fmt.Printf("Z %s\n", utils.EncodeBase64(Z))

	// generate keying data K of length ecnKeyLen + macKeyLen octects from Z
	// ans s1
	kE := make([]byte, 32)
	kM := make([]byte, 32)
	hkdf := hkdf.New(primitives.GetDefaultHash(), Z, s1, nil)
	_, err = hkdf.Read(kE)
	if err != nil {
		return nil, err
	}
	_, err = hkdf.Read(kM)
	if err != nil {
		return nil, err
	}

	// Use the encryption operation of the symmetric encryption scheme
	// to encrypt m under EK as ciphertext EM
	EM, err := aesEncrypt(kE, plain)

	// Use the tagging operation of the MAC scheme to compute
	// the tag D on EM || s2
	mac := hmac.New(primitives.GetDefaultHash(), kM)
	mac.Write(EM)
	if len(s2) > 0 {
		mac.Write(s2)
	}
	D := mac.Sum(nil)

	// Output R,EM,D
	ciphertext := make([]byte, len(Rb)+len(EM)+len(D))
	//fmt.Printf("Rb %s\n", utils.EncodeBase64(Rb))
	//fmt.Printf("EM %s\n", utils.EncodeBase64(EM))
	//fmt.Printf("D %s\n", utils.EncodeBase64(D))
	copy(ciphertext, Rb)
	copy(ciphertext[len(Rb):], EM)
	copy(ciphertext[len(Rb)+len(EM):], D)

	return ciphertext, nil
}

// kexECDH performs Elliptic Curve Diffie-Hellman key exchange as
// described in RFC 5656, section 4.
func (c *ClientConn) kexECDH(curve elliptic.Curve, magics *handshakeMagics, hostKeyAlgo string) (*kexResult, error) {
	ephKey, err := ecdsa.GenerateKey(curve, c.config.rand())
	if err != nil {
		return nil, err
	}

	kexInit := kexECDHInitMsg{
		ClientPubKey: elliptic.Marshal(curve, ephKey.PublicKey.X, ephKey.PublicKey.Y),
	}

	serialized := marshal(msgKexECDHInit, kexInit)
	if err := c.writePacket(serialized); err != nil {
		return nil, err
	}

	packet, err := c.readPacket()
	if err != nil {
		return nil, err
	}

	var reply kexECDHReplyMsg
	if err = unmarshal(&reply, packet, msgKexECDHReply); err != nil {
		return nil, err
	}

	x, y := elliptic.Unmarshal(curve, reply.EphemeralPubKey)
	if x == nil {
		return nil, errors.New("ssh: elliptic.Unmarshal failure")
	}
	if !validateECPublicKey(curve, x, y) {
		return nil, errors.New("ssh: ephemeral server key not on curve")
	}

	// generate shared secret
	secret, _ := curve.ScalarMult(x, y, ephKey.D.Bytes())

	hashFunc := ecHash(curve)
	h := hashFunc.New()
	writeString(h, magics.clientVersion)
	writeString(h, magics.serverVersion)
	writeString(h, magics.clientKexInit)
	writeString(h, magics.serverKexInit)
	writeString(h, reply.HostKey)
	writeString(h, kexInit.ClientPubKey)
	writeString(h, reply.EphemeralPubKey)
	K := make([]byte, intLength(secret))
	marshalInt(K, secret)
	h.Write(K)

	return &kexResult{
		H:         h.Sum(nil),
		K:         K,
		HostKey:   reply.HostKey,
		Signature: reply.Signature,
		Hash:      hashFunc,
	}, nil
}
